Where is the Wolden family from?
You can see how Wolden families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Wolden family name was found in the USA, the UK, Canada, and Scotland between 1840 and 1920. The most Wolden families were found in USA in 1920. In 1891 there were 45 Wolden families living in Lancashire. This was about 45% of all the recorded Wolden's in United Kingdom. Lancashire had the highest population of Wolden families in 1891.
